Position Summary
As the Lead Process Modeling Engineer, you sit at the heart of our commercial strategy. Reporting to the VP of Commercialization and working regularly with the CTO, you will bridge the gap between our proprietary processing methods and the customer's mine site. You will own the "Digital Twin" of our process, using SysCAD or other plant simulation software along with our TEA and LCA to prove the value proposition of Still Bright to global mining companies. Finding methods to advance our value proposition is a key expectation for the role.
Key Responsibilities
- Model Ownership: Maintain and evolve high-fidelity plant simulation models. Manage third-party consultants to ensure models accurately reflect the chemistry of our closed-loop system.
- Commercial Strategy: Work with the VP of Commercialization to craft customer-specific value propositions. You will transform raw feedstock data into detailed economic and environmental projections.
- Feedstock-to-Process Tooling: Build and lead a proprietary model that ingests complex mineralogical data and determines the optimized process configuration for that specific feedstock.
- LCA & TEA Leadership: Quantify our cost savings and value addition by leading Life Cycle Assessments and Technoeconomic Analysis to show customers and regulators the precise reduction in carbon intensity and waste.
- R&D Feedback Loop: Collaborate with the CTO to use modeling results to guide process improvements, ensuring our technology remains the most economic solution for copper extraction.
